Personal Trainer/Fitness Coach – Aberdeen
Aberdeen, UK Req #12588 22 August 2024
Join the UK’s number one fitness brand and favourite gym.
PureGym is the number 1 gym operator in the UK and growing at an unrivalled scale, providing more opportunities to join our fitness team as a Level 3 qualified Personal Trainer/Fitness Coach nationwide.
Keep 100% of your PT earnings with no cap and your first month rent free.
Why be a self-employed Personal Trainer at PureGym? you will have access to the largest member base in the UK, plus:
- Exclusive App available to build and grow your personal training business.
- Personal trainer specific platform – Community, downloadable resources, and Education.
- Courses available by leading industry experts – Lift the Bar, Mac nutrition and Future practice.
- Keep 100% of your PT earnings with no cap!
- Free advertising on the PureGym website, social media and in club
In your role as Fitness Coach, you will play a key part in the safe enjoyment of our gyms, delivering an amazing member experience, teaching classes, giving inductions, and taking care of the upkeep of the gym floor.
As a Fitness Coach, you will also receive the following:
- Holiday allowance, plus your birthday off
- Funded First Aid qualification.
- Free Gym Membership for yourself and a friend or family member
- Career development with management training programmes
- Group Exercise initial training and continual upskill opportunities.
